Essay: The effect of social media on teens
In recent years, the use of new technologies and social networks, the internet, mobile telephony, video games and television have been installed rapidly in our lives.
Regarding this, there are many who defend the great educational and communication potential of new technologies, however it has also been shown that their excessive or inappropriate use could be bringing serious consequences.
In this essay, I will briefly comment on the consequences that have been identified in the mental health of adolescents as a result of the excessive use and sometimes without adult control of social networks.
The foregoing has been investigated under the name of "addiction without chemical substance", this means that those who possess it are characterized by not being able to control the time they spend on the internet and even sometimes many cannot detach from the screen for more than 3 hours. This situation has affected the mental health of adolescents, among the risks are social isolation, poor school performance and unsatisfactory social relationships. In addition, psychologists have investigated how the excessive use of social networks can produce confusion between the intimate, private and public, this because it allows them to create a fantasy world, create an ideal personal identity, which in consequence could generate many instances of frustration between the "true me" and "the social media me".
As can be seen, new technologies have brought many advances and solutions to modern life, but their interpersonal consequences should not be ignored. Finally, facing the problem of excessive use of social networks, it is recommended to help adolescents to develop adequate self-esteem and good social skills that allow them to develop good interpersonal relationships, also to break connection routines, integrating other activities as priorities for example, dedicating adequate time to having breakfast, doing activities outdoors and spending free time in activities such as reading or crafts.
